If a resistor of resistance \(4 \Omega\), a capacitor of capacitive reactance \(6 \Omega\) and an inductor of inductive reactance \(9 \Omega\) are connected in series with an ac source, then the impedance of the circuit is

  1. A \(19 \Omega\)
  2. B \(11 \Omega\)
  3. C \(7 \Omega\)
  4. D \(5 \Omega\)

Correct Answer

(D) \(5 \Omega\)

\(Z = \sqrt{R^2 + (X_L - X_C)^2}\) \(Z = \sqrt{4^2 + (9 - 6)^2} = \sqrt{16 + 3^2}\) \(Z = \sqrt{16 + 9} = \sqrt{25}\) \(Z = 5 \, \Omega\)
